Offer description

We have an exciting opportunity for a Fleet Administrator to join the team at U-Drive!

Reporting into the Fleet Manager, you will work a 40-hour week, Monday to Friday, and will be the first point of contact for our clients and supply chain. The successful candidate will be a positive and friendly individual with a ‘can do’ attitude.

About the Role

· Become the first/main point of contact for our clients, both external and internal

· Communicating clear and accurate information to both clients and the supply chain

· Proactively managing all fleet related incidents, providing assistance within individual service level agreements

· Managing income telephone calls and email correspondence promptly and professionally

· Managing as part of the Fleet Administration team, routine servicing, inspections, MOT/Plate test and Road Fund Licence

· Managing effectively as part of the Fleet Administration Team all available resources

· Liaising with the Insurance Team, Account Management Team and Sales Teams, identifying areas of improvement within the services being provided

· Recording all activities within the fleet management software

This is a full-time position working 40-hours per week, Monday to Friday. The role operates on a rotating shift pattern, with working hours falling between 7:00am and 6:00pm depending on the allocated shift.

Bank Holidays will sometimes be worked on a half-day basis, and any hours worked will be given back as TOIL to be taken at a later date.
